For the release manager: if GC pauses on the Matchwell matcher exceed the pairing deadline, operators may be auto-logged-out of the tuning console mid-incident, leaving the account in a locked state. Do not create a fresh operator account; that resets the heap-tuning history we need for the post-incident review. Instead, run the recovery flow from the Dunmere bastion and reclaim the original account. The flow requires the standing recovery passphrase, recorded immediately below this fragment.

vault phrase of kahip-tajog = wenath-ralax

Subject: On-call primer — export memory

Hi, welcome to the Quartzvale on-call rotation. The most common page you'll get is high memory on the spreadsheet export service. Large workbook exports stream row-by-row, but pivot summaries still buffer in memory, so tenants with big pivot sheets can spike a pod past its limit. The short-term fix is restarting the affected pod; the exporter resumes from its checkpoint. Long-term mitigations are tracked separately. The triage checklist and memory dashboards are linked on the page below.

operations page: https://superset.kelvicorp.example/pipeline/run/display/view/9edfe8e23ee3f5ff

= Transporting Paper Ledgers to the Archive =

Bound ledgers from the Merrowfield office are moved quarterly to the Stonegate repository. Ledgers travel in sealed archive boxes, maximum four per crate, listed on the transfer manifest. Drivers must keep crates dry and never leave the vehicle unattended during the run. The hand-over at the repository follows one standing instruction.

dispatch memo: the lamvan tammir courier leaves the istix jorius fenath ledger at gate 9887 under passcode 650219

## Known Issue: Thumbcache Leak

The Pindrop app's image cache retains decoded bitmaps after view teardown. Heap grows ~40MB/hour under scroll load. Fix shipped in 3.2.1; audit builds before that. Repro steps live in the sealed review bundle. Unlock the bundle with the phrase below.

recovery phrase for yajof-bagap: oliwyn-ulaael